In recent years, the fields of Artificial intelligence (AI) and vegan food have been gaining significant traction globally, and the continent of Africa is no exception. As technology continues to advance at a rapid pace, more African countries are embracing AI innovations in various sectors, including agriculture and food production. At the same time, the popularity of veganism and plant-based diets is on the rise due to increasing awareness of health, environmental sustainability, and animal welfare issues. Artificial intelligence is revolutionizing the way food is grown, processed, and distributed in Africa. For example, AI-powered precision agriculture tools help farmers increase crop yields, reduce water usage, and minimize pesticide use. These technologies enable farmers to make data-driven decisions based on real-time information collected from sensors, drones, and satellite imagery. In the food industry, AI is being used to develop innovative plant-based alternatives to traditional animal products. From meat substitutes made from pea protein to dairy-free cheeses crafted from nuts, African entrepreneurs are leveraging AI to create delicious and sustainable vegan foods. These products not only cater to the growing demand for plant-based options but also promote food security and reduce the environmental impact of animal agriculture. One exciting application of AI in vegan food is personalized nutrition, where algorithms analyze individual dietary preferences, health data, and genetic information to recommend personalized meal plans. This technology can help people in Africa make informed choices that align with their nutritional needs and ethical values, leading to improved health outcomes and overall well-being. In addition to technological advancements, social media and online platforms play a crucial role in promoting veganism and plant-based living in Africa. Influencers, bloggers, and activists use these channels to share recipes, cooking tips, and information about the benefits of a vegan lifestyle. By creating a sense of community and accessibility, these digital platforms empower individuals across the continent to embrace veganism and make healthier, more sustainable food choices. As African countries continue to embrace AI innovations and prioritize sustainability in food production, the intersection of artificial intelligence and vegan food presents a unique opportunity to address global challenges such as climate change, food security, and public health.
